With 125k long memory,<strong>OD</strong>-<strong>570</strong>/<strong>OD</strong>-<strong>580</strong> series gives higher or equal sampling rate and longer record length for thetransient signal under test. In general, the longer memory a DSO has the higher sampling rateit performs under the same time base setting. This is among the reasons that <strong>OD</strong>-<strong>570</strong>/<strong>OD</strong>-<strong>580</strong> series could always give a better waveform display than the DSO that only has shortmemory.Display 10 Auto-MeasurementData at One ShotUsing Vertical and HorizontalCursors SimultaneouslyThe 15 Auto Measurement functions of <strong>OD</strong>-<strong>570</strong>/<strong>OD</strong>-<strong>580</strong> series enables you to getthe most frequently tested parameters easily. <strong>OD</strong>-<strong>570</strong>/<strong>OD</strong>-<strong>580</strong> series is able todisplay 10 auto measurement data on the screen for two channels at one shot. Allthese measurement readings could be shown on the screen simultaneously.Auto Set-Up SequenceAuto Set-Up Sequence enables the testing engineers to carry out ATE testwithout software programming. After programmed with a sequence of frontpanel Set-Ups, <strong>OD</strong>-<strong>570</strong>/<strong>OD</strong>-<strong>580</strong> series starts to perform the measurementsstep by step according to the sequence of front panel Set-Ups until it completesthe whole cycle of ATE test.
